The park is located within a self-contained township established by the state-owned manufacturing conglomerate BHEL.
The facility is integrated into the town planning scheme of the BHEL Hyderabad unit, which provides housing and social infrastructure for its employees.
It utilizes a fenced, rectangular plot layout common in mid-20th-century Indian industrial township planning.
Children Park is a neighborhood recreational space situated within the Bharat Heavy Electricals Limited (BHEL) township in Hyderabad. The park serves as a community hub for residents of the surrounding industrial residential area. It features basic play equipment designed for younger visitors, including slides, swings, and climbing structures. The grounds are maintained by the township administration, characterized by paved walkways and established trees providing shade. Its layout is focused on facilitating local family leisure and pedestrian exercise within the secure perimeter of the BHEL colony.
